Miao Li (b. China, 1996) is a Netherlands‑based artist with a background in design. Working hands‑on with plant fibres from harvest to finished objects, he creates intercultural ritual pieces and scenarios for cessation and contemplation. Through making as a research method, his practice explores the intersection of craft, ecology, and spirituality in collaboration with local communities, vegetation and landscapes, seeking to awaken our ecological unconscious.
